Gold is widely recognized as the most prestigious and desirable precious metal to invest in for investment purposes. The material has distinct characteristics that include exceptional durability which is evident through its resistance against corrosion, in addition to its notable malleability and high electrical and thermal conductivity. Although it finds use in electronics and dentistry however, its primary application is in the production of jewelry, or as a medium for exchange. For a considerable duration, it has served as a method of conserving wealth. Because of this, investors seek it out in times of economic or political unstable times, considering it a safeguard against escalating inflation.

There are several investment strategies for gold. Gold bars, coins and jewellery are available for purchase. Investors are able to acquire gold stocks, which refer to shares of businesses involved in gold mining, stream, or royalty activities. They can also invest in gold-focused exchange traded funds (ETFs) or gold-focused mutual funds. Each investment option in gold offers advantages and disadvantages. There are some drawbacks with the ownership of gold in physical form, such as the financial burden of maintaining and protecting it, as well as the possibility of gold stocks or ETFs (ETFs) showing lower performance in comparison to the actual value of gold. One of the benefits of gold itself is the ability to be closely correlated with the price changes that the metal is known for. Additionally, gold stocks and Exchange-traded funds (ETFs) can be expected to outperform other investment options.

There are a variety of strategies to invest in the market for precious metals. There are two basic categorizations in which they can be classified.

Physical precious metals include a range of tangible assets, such as coins, bars and jewellery, that are purchased with the aim of serving as investment vehicles. The value of assets in the form of physical precious metals is predicted to rise in line with the rising prices of the corresponding extraordinary metals.

Investors can purchase unique investment options that are built around precious metals. These include investments in firms that are involved in mining, streaming, or royalties of precious metals and ETFs, exchange traded funds (ETFs) and mutual funds that specifically target precious metals. In addition, futures contracts could also be considered as part of these investment options. The value of these assets is likely to rise as the price of the primary precious metal rises.

FideliTrade Incorporated is an autonomous organization headquartered in Delaware which provides a variety of services that are related to the purchase as well as support for precious metals. These services include various activities such as purchasing, trading, delivery, and securing and providing custody services for both individuals and companies. This entity does not have any affiliation to Fidelity Investments. FideliTrade does not possess the status of a broker-dealer or an investment adviser, and it is not registered in either the Securities and Exchange Commission or FINRA.

The execution of purchase and sale request for precious metals submitted by clients of Fidelity Brokerage Services, LLC (FBS) is managed through National Financial Services LLC (NFS) which is an affiliate of FBS. NFS facilitates the processing of requests for precious metals by using FideliTrade, an entity that is independent that is not associated or ties to FBS nor NFS.

The bullion or coins held in custody by FideliTrade are secured by insurance protection, which provides protection against instances of destruction or theft. The assets of Fidelity clients of FideliTrade are kept in a separate account with the Fidelity label. FideliTrade has a substantial amount of “all-risk” insurance coverage amounting to $1 billion at Lloyds of London. This policy is specifically designated for bullion that is stored inside high-security vaults. Furthermore, FideliTrade also maintains an additional $300 million in the form of a contingent vault insurance. Investments in bullion and coins that are held in FBS accounts are not into the protections of Securities Investor Protection Corporation (SIPC) or the insurance coverage offered by FBS or NFS that is greater than the SIPC coverage. To obtain complete information contact an agent from Fidelity.

Fidelity has a storage cost on a quarterly basis, that amount to 0.125% of the entire value or the minimum amount of $3.75 or higher, whichever is the greater. The amount of the storage cost that is prebilled is determined by the prevailing price of the precious metals in market at date of billing. For more information on other investments, and the charges for a specific deal, it’s advisable to contact Fidelity at 800-544-6666. The minimum cost associated with any transaction that involves precious metals is $44. The minimum amount to purchase valuable metals amounts to $2,500 with a lower minimum of $1,000 applicable for individuals with Retirement Accounts (IRAs). The acquisition of precious metals isn’t permitted inside a Fidelity Retirement Plan (Keogh) and is restricted to a few investments within the Fidelity Individual Retirement Account (IRA).

The act of acquiring directly precious metals and other collectibles inside the account called an Individual Retirement Account (IRA) or any another retirement plan’s account could lead to a taxable payout from the account, unless exempted under the regulations laid by the Internal Revenue Service (IRS). It is assumed that valuable metals or other objects of collection are kept in some kind of Exchange-Traded Fund (ETF) or an underlying financial instrument. In these circumstances it is highly recommended to ascertain the suitability of this investment to be used as a retirement account by thoroughly studying the ETF prospectus and other pertinent documents, and/or speaking with an expert in taxation. Certain exchange-traded funds (ETF) sponsors will include an announcement in the prospectus to indicate that they have received an Internal Revenue Service (IRS) opinion. This decision confirms that purchase of the ETF within one’s Individual Retirement Account (IRA) or retirement account doesn’t be considered to be the purchase of a collectable item. Consequently, such a transaction is not considered to be an income tax-deductible distribution.

Metals that are physically precious can be classified as unregulated commodities. They are considered to be as risky investments with the potential for both short-term as well as long-term volatility. The price of the investment in precious metals is susceptible to fluctuation as well as the potential for both appreciation and depreciation dependent on the market conditions. In the event of selling in an area that is experiencing a decline, it’s possible that the amount received could be less than the investment originally made. Unlike bonds and equities, precious metals don’t provide dividends or interest. This is why it can be said that precious metals would not be suitable for investors with a need for immediate financial returns. Precious metals, being commodities require secure storage, hence potentially incurring an additional cost for the investor. This is because the Securities Investor Protection Corporation (SIPC) provides specific protections for the funds and securities customers in the occasion of a brokerage firm’s insolvency, financial problems, or the unaccounted insolvency of assets of clients. The coverage offered through SIPC Securities Investor Protection Corporation (SIPC) does not include precious metals and other commodities.

The act of engaging in investments in commodities comes with significant risks. The market volatility of commodities could be due to a variety of factors, such as changes in demand and supply dynamics, government actions and policies, local as well as international economic and political events conflict and acts of terrorism, fluctuations in exchange rates and interest rates, trade activities in commodities, and the associated contracts, outbreaks of diseases, weather conditions, technological advances, and the inherent fluctuations of commodities. In addition, the markets for commodities could be subject to temporary distortions or disruptions caused by many causes like inadequate liquidity, the involvement of speculators and government intervention.

An investment in an exchange-traded funds (ETF) has risks similar to investing in a diverse portfolio of equity securities that are traded on an exchange in the corresponding securities market. These risks include the risk of market volatility due to the political and economic environment as well as fluctuations in interest rates, and a perception of trends in stock prices. The value of ETF investments can be subject to fluctuations, causing the return on investment and its principal value to change. Consequently, an investor may get a different value for their ETF shares after selling them and could be able to deviate from the cost at which they purchased them.
